Can anyone cast any light on this. In Rightmove there is a plot of land on Seaview Meadows (opposite Lagan House) in Leasowe Road. Described as property reference 101559000627 it is freehold and guide price £500. Plot 11a, seems to be the site of an old military building and lies off the roads amongst the site of a number of other military hutments which have an access to the road.
This is strange as the site would have been requisitioned for war use then reverted to the owner (Wirral Council?).
Looks to me like a "key" to open the entire site for possible development. NB Auction is in London on 25th February and was only advertised 22n January.

Me again. Found an article in Liverpool. An IoM company bought it and is trying to get planning permission to develop it for residential use. So far no Application has been made but they have been in discussion with the Council.
This sale is still a little bizarre...
